Was bedeutet es, wenn eine virtuelle Maschine nur auf x86-Hardware ausgeführt werden kann? [geschlossen]

0

Ich lerne verschiedene Arten der Virtualisierung.

Wenn ich etwas über dieses Konzept erfahre, werde ich oft mit einer Dokumentation konfrontiert, in der steht, dass die Virtualisierungssoftware "x86-Prozessoren benötigt". Ich bin verwirrt, weil dies bedeutet, dass die Virtualisierungstechnologie nur auf einem 32-Bit-Betriebssystem ausgeführt werden kann (was keinen Sinn machen würde).

Ich denke eher an eine Serveranwendung, bei der mehrere virtuelle Server (Gäste) auf einem Host ausgeführt werden. Wenn der Host-Computer einen 32-Bit-Prozessor und ein 32-Bit-Betriebssystem haben muss, kann ich kaum erkennen, dass dies funktionieren würde, wenn er das Maximum von 4 GB RAM mit den virtuellen Gästen teilen müsste. Es wären einfach nicht genügend Ressourcen vorhanden mehrere Gäste führen? Ich habe ein bisschen gegraben und ich kann nicht viel zu diesem Thema finden.

keine Ahnung
quelle
Schauen Sie sich die x86-Virtualisierung auf Wikipedia an.
Twisty Imitator
Alle Prozessoren sind x86-Prozessoren, sofern dies nicht der Fall ist (z. B. PowerPC, AMD usw.). Ich muss davon ausgehen, dass die Dokumentation, die Sie sich ansehen, auf x86-Hypervisoren beschränkt ist. Bitte klären Sie Ihre Frage.
Ramhound
@ Ramhound Ich denke, Sie meinten ARM, nicht AMD.
Paradroid
Ja; in der Tat, ich meinte, ARM nicht AMD
Ramhound

Antworten:

1

Das ist hoffentlich keine 32 Bit Einschränkung. x86 ist ein Oberbegriff für x86- und x86-64-Architekturen (auch bekannt als amd64) und steht Architekturen wie SPARC, ARM, PA-RISC, Alpha, Power, Itanium und ähnlichen gegenüber.

jlliagre
quelle
0

Mit "x86-Prozessoren" sind Prozessoren gemeint, die mit der x86-Befehlssatzarchitektur in der Regel von Intel / AMD ausgeführt werden können. Die Virtualisierungstechnologie, die Sie installieren möchten, kann daher nur auf dieser Hardware ausgeführt werden.

Jetzt müssen Sie entweder das x86-kompatible Installationsprogramm der Virtualisierungstechnologie herunterladen, die Sie verwenden möchten, oder auf eine x86-kompatible Virtualisierungstechnologie wechseln oder eine CPU kaufen, die Ihre aktuelle Virtualisierungssoftware unterstützt. Fast jede Virtualisierungssoftware hat eine x86-Version.

deppfx
quelle